300.6.C.2 would come into play if the material was somehow reactive with the NM sheathing. I looked up an example of the paint and it would appear that there were no precautions against applying it to any (standard building) materials, which would comply with 110.3.B like Roger mentioned.

334.12.XXX I don't think addresses this.

Think about fire stop (caulk), spray foam insulation which are used all the time.
